Oct 20, 2024 · Kyrie Irving is a professional basketball player who, with LeBron James, led the Cleveland Cavaliers to an NBA championship in 2016. Irving is known for his exceptional ball-handling skills, elite isolation shooting, and stylish finishes at the rim. However, his on-court achievements have at times been eclipsed by controversies off the court.
